Laboratory Diagnosis of Gastrointestinal Diseases in Swine
| DISEASE | SPECIMEN | DIAGNOSTIC TEST |
|---|---|---|
| Colibacillosis | Duodenum Colon contents, feces | Bacterial isolation pH (alkaline) |
| Clostridium perfringens type C enteritis | Jejunum, ileum (fixed) | Histopathology |
| Jejunum, ileum (nonfixed) | Gram stain of mucosal scraping | |
| Contents of jejunum and ileum, peritoneal fluid (refrigerated or frozen) | Mouse neutralization test | |
| Salmonellosis | Jejunum, ileum, colon, liver (fixed and nonfixed), feces | Histopathology, bacterial isolation |
| Swine dysentery | Cecum, colon (fixed) | Histopathology |
| Cecum, colon (nonfixed), feces | Dark field examination, culture, Victoria blue 4-R stain of mucosal smear, immunofluorescent antibody test | |
| Proliferative enteritis (Campylobacter sputorum infection) | Ileum, lower jejunum (fixed) | Histopathology, Warthin-Starry stain |
| Ileum, lower jejunum (nonfixed) | Electron microscopy, acid fast stain of mucosal impression smears | |
| Serum | Microtiter agglutination | |
